Default Re: What's a reasonable standard for rental equipment maintenance?

Addendum:

Charter ops take terrible care of their gear, I sometimes can't
believe the shit they rent out. If yer traveling and renting:

Rent yer reg at yer LDS (hint that you might be in the market to
buy) and take it with you. If the inflator hose is incompatible
with the BC you get, rent just the inflator hose. It takes 30
seconds to change one out.

Take some O-rings and a pick with you. If the O-rings in the
rental tanks look fuzzy, put in yer own.

Check yer tank pressure asap. A 700 pound fill is a bummer when
it's discovered at the dive site.

Take yer own pocketed weight belt with you, get yer lead at yer
destination.

Don't accept gear that ya don't like the look of. You may get a
dirty look, but they'll always find something a little better.
